Sarah Furness discusses how our team's performance under pressure reflects training rather than character. She challenges the myth of multitasking, highlighting its detrimental effects on performance and stress levels. Attendees will learn to prioritise by focusing on one task at a time, collaborate effectively to avoid duplication, and adopt rigorous training to make behaviours automatic. These strategies lead to greater productivity, improved decision-making, fewer errors, and reduced burnout, ultimately enhancing overall performance.
